This guide provides advice on how to find records primarily staff records of the London Metropolitan Police, including Special Branch.
The National Archives has a substantial collection of Metropolitan Police staff records, but not all have survived. The Metropolitan Police Force, created in , was the first modern police force in England provincial police forces in England and Wales were not established until after the County Police Act of Its original area of jurisdiction covered a seven-mile radius from Charing Cross in central London. Today it consists of the 32 boroughs of Greater London, excluding the City of London.

For some of the records, particularly those that are not available online see section 4 , the key to finding records of an individual is the warrant number. Significant numbers of Metropolitan Police records are available online both through our own website and those of our commercial partners.
In some instances there is a fee to view and download these records but there is free access at The National Archives building in Kew. Many of the personnel records are in MEPO 4.
Search by first and last name for Metropolitan Police pension registers at Ancestry. The original records are held in series MEPO 21 , whose contents stretch all the way up to — but records from are not available online see section 4. Search by name of individual or by warrant number in MEPO 4 for detailed catalogue descriptions based on the registers of leavers, and which are among several sets of other records held in MEPO 4.
